IG provides its proprietary web platform, MetaTrader 4, and ProRealTime, offering advanced charting and automated trading. BlackBull Markets focuses on MetaTrader 4, MetaTrader 5, and cTrader, catering to algorithmic traders. For Malta retail traders, IG’s platform is more user-friendly for beginners, with integrated news and analysis. BlackBull’s cTrader offers superior order execution and depth of market, ideal for experienced traders. Both platforms are available in English and support mobile trading.

Both IG and BlackBull Markets off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ts for Malta Muslim traders. IG provides swap-free accounts automatically upon request for clients who cannot earn or pay interest, with no expiry date. BlackBull Markets offers Islamic accounts on its Standard and ECN accounts, with swap charges replaced by an administrative fee after a holding period. Both brokers require proof of faith or a declaration. For Maltese Muslim traders, IG’s policy is more straightforward, while BlackBull Markets may suit those trading longer-term positions.
